Post by bola on Sept 5, 2006 19:58:37 GMT -5
Heheh, here's something I did once, and still enjoy doing.
I climb onto the deck of the Marlwolf, after having destroyed the treads and Leoparoes, and just wait for the hatch to open. When it does, I just start laying full power Splash Mines into the hatch.
I only had to use about four or five before Teisel went down. It's not the fastest way to destroy the Marlwolf, but I get a kick out of it.

Post by triggerhappy on Oct 9, 2006 16:40:08 GMT -5
vvv Note: This is my old strategy!! vvv I usually just take out the treads, it makes him slower, and get to the highest cliff you can get to and blast him with my buster, occasionally shooting the Machine Buster, he dies pretty quickly. vvv My current strategy vvv I do the same 2 steps, once on the cliff I'll jump onto his back, wait till the hatch opens, bombard him with powered up mines, If hes still alive, I'll jump back onto the cliff again to avoid him knocking me off, and shoot him with my buster to finish him off. I didn't do this before well, because I didn't know I could jump onto his back. o.o;; Out of these two methods I prefer the second. It's probably the only time I use the Splash Mines in the whole game...

Post by kohdok on Nov 28, 2006 9:57:47 GMT -5
Ah, the Marlwolf. It was the first time I ever learned frustration at a boss fight. It took me a while to find the sniper's nest.
Nowadays, I power up the Machine Buster, blow up the treads, then plant myself right next to the hatch so I don't get ripped off by the claws, then simply obliterate it with my machine gun. The rate of destruction is quite frightening.
